PLD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

1,507 of the 7,458 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Prologis (PLD)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$96.6B — up 5.6% from $91.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 159 funds opened new PLD positions and 109 closed out — a net gain of 50 holders — while 667 added to existing stakes and 511 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$349M. The largest seller was UBS AM, cutting an estimated $1.06B.
